Role

As an Automation Mechanical Technician (also known as Automation Specialist, Mechanical Technician), you'll be responsible for installing, maintaining, and repairing automated machinery and equipment. You'll troubleshoot issues with Servo Motors and Programmable Logic Controller (PLC) systems, perform regular inspections to ensure machinery is operating efficiently, and collaborate with engineers and other team members to improve automation processes.
